When it comes to managing healthcare expenses, many people turn to Health Savings Accounts (HSAs) to save money and gain tax advantages. But what about health share plans? Are they HSA eligible?
Health share plans, also known as health sharing ministries, are cost-sharing arrangements among members who share common ethical or religious beliefs. These plans provide an alternative to traditional health insurance and often come with their own set of rules and regulations.
